When considering trading in the futures market, understanding the futuro bursatil minimum deposit is crucial for prospective investors. The minimum deposit amount varies by broker and account type, impacting how traders can engage with the market.
Most brokers require a minimum deposit to open a futures trading account, with amounts typically ranging from $1 to $1,000. For instance, brokers like FBS and Instaforex allow deposits starting as low as $1, making it accessible for novice traders. In contrast, more established brokers like Interactive Brokers may not have a set minimum deposit but suggest a starting capital of $10,000 to utilize their full range of services effectively.
Minimum deposit requirements can vary significantly by region. For example, brokers operating in Europe may have different regulatory requirements compared to those in the U.S. or Asia, influencing their deposit policies.
Compared to other brokers, FBS and Instaforex offer highly competitive minimum deposits, making them attractive options for new traders. In contrast, brokers like Saxo Bank and Interactive Brokers may require higher initial investments but offer more comprehensive trading tools and resources.
Understanding the futuro bursatil deposit methods available is vital for traders to fund their accounts efficiently. Various methods cater to different preferences and regional regulations.
Bank Transfers:
Processing Time: Typically takes 1-3 business days.
Fees: Generally low or free, but may incur bank charges.
Regional Availability: Widely accepted globally.
Pros: Secure and reliable for larger amounts.
Cons: Slower processing time compared to other methods.
Credit/Debit Cards:
Processing Time: Usually processed instantly.
Fees: Often free, but some brokers may charge a small fee.
Regional Availability: Accepted by most brokers.
Pros: Quick access to funds.
Cons: May have lower withdrawal limits.
E-wallets (e.g., Skrill, Neteller):
Processing Time: Instant deposits.
Fees: Minimal fees, often free for deposits.
Regional Availability: Popular in many regions but may not be available everywhere.
Pros: Fast and convenient.
Cons: Some users may face verification issues.
Local Payment Methods:
Processing Time: Varies by method.
Fees: Can vary widely.
Regional Availability: Specific to certain countries.
Pros: Tailored for local users, reducing conversion fees.
Cons: Limited to users in specific locations.
Most brokers support multiple currencies, including USD, EUR, and local currencies, facilitating easier transactions for traders worldwide.
For speed and efficiency, credit/debit cards and e-wallets are recommended for deposits due to their instant processing times and minimal fees.

Most deposits via e-wallets and credit cards are credited instantly, while bank transfers may take 1-3 business days. Always check the broker's policies for specific timeframes.
What is the minimum deposit for futuro bursatil accounts?
Minimum deposits vary by broker, typically ranging from $1 to $10,000.
What deposit methods are available for futuro bursatil?
Common methods include bank transfers, credit/debit cards, e-wallets, and local payment options.
How long does it take for deposits to be credited?
E-wallets and credit/debit card deposits are usually instant, while bank transfers may take a few days.
What should I do if my deposit fails?
Check your details, ensure your account is verified, and contact customer support for assistance.
